Что такое CDN и зачем необходимы сети доставки содержимого
CDN является собой территориально распределённую систему для быстрой передачи веб-контента клиентам. Сеть содержит из узлов, расположенных в различных местах мира. Основная цель CDN состоит в сокращении срока подгрузки веб-страниц, изображений и видеофайлов. Система передаёт данные с ближнего географического узла, снижая расстояние между устройством pin up casino клиента и сервером сведений.
Вопрос быстродействия открытия сайтов
Производительность подгрузки веб-ресурсов сказывается на пользовательский восприятие и финансовые индикаторы предприятия. Замедленная передача материалов увеличивает уровень отказов и понижает результативность. Юзеры требуют немедленной подгрузки страниц пин ап, промедление в несколько секунд порождает неблагоприятную отклик.
Территориальное расстояние между сервером и посетителем формирует естественные барьеры транспортировки данных. Запрос от пользователя из Азии к узлу в Европе покрывает тысячи километров, увеличивая латентность. Каждый маршрутизатор на направлении движения пакетов вносит миллисекунды паузы.
Большая загрузка на единственный сервер замедляет исполнение обращений всех пользователей. Наивысшие моменты порождают цепочки обращений, которые узел не справляется обрабатывать. Недостаточная пропускная способность линии делается узким звеном при отправке мультимедийного контента.
Современные веб-страницы содержат массу составляющих: фотографии, видеоролики, скрипты и таблицы стилей. Суммарный размер скачиваемых файлов pin up достигает нескольких мегабайт. Мобильные гаджеты восприимчивы к проблемам производительности из-за непостоянства мобильных сетей.
Как функционирует система передачи содержимого
Сеть распространения содержимого работает по принципу пространственного распределения реплик информации между серверами. Оператор CDN размещает пункты присутствия в разнообразных регионах, создавая планетарную инфраструктуру. Когда юзер запрашивает веб-страницу, система выявляет ближайший к нему узел.
DNS-маршрутизация направляет обращение к оптимальному серверу на базе пространственного расположения клиента. Механизмы анализируют загруженность серверов, наличие каналов и надёжность соединения. Платформа назначает узел с минимальным периодом реакции.
Краевой машина проверяет существование требуемого документа в местном кэше. Если реплика существует и актуальна, сервер передаёт данные юзеру. Отсутствие документа пин ап казино запускает вызов к серверу для извлечения оригинала.
Полученный контент размещается на пограничном сервере для последующих обращений. Дальнейшие клиенты из области извлекают сведения из локального кэша без запроса к основному узлу. Система репликации выравнивает содержимое между пунктами присутствия. Актуализация документов запускает инвалидацию устаревших реплик в распределённой системе.
Фундаментальные элементы CDN-инфраструктуры
Структура сети передачи материалов содержит из взаимосвязанных программных составляющих. Каждый модуль выполняет уникальные роли пин ап в течении транспортировки информации клиентам.
- Краевые узлы размещены пространственно близко к конечным юзерам. Серверы содержат кэшированные дубликаты содержимого и выполняют приходящие обращения. Распределение узлов по материкам минимизирует фактическое дистанцию отправки данных.
- Главный сервер хранит первоначальные версии всех данных веб-ресурса. Пограничные серверы взывают к первоисточнику при нехватке контента в локальном кэше. Основное хранилище обеспечивает современность информации в рассредоточенной сети.
- Система контроля материалами согласует деятельность всех узлов системы. Платформа отслеживает статус узлов, рассредоточивает загрузку и регулирует кэшированием. Контрольная консоль даёт конфигурировать правила выполнения документов.
- Балансировщики нагрузки распределяют входящий трафик между доступными серверами. Механизмы исследуют нагрузку пунктов и переадресуют обращения к менее нагруженным машинам. Система предотвращает переполнение при резком росте посещаемости.
Запись данных на распространённых узлах
Сохранение представляет собой сохранение реплик файлов на территориально распространённых узлах. Методика позволяет содержать неизменный контент поблизости к юзерам, уменьшая срок доставки. Краевые узлы генерируют региональные реплики картинок, видео, таблиц стилей и скриптов.
Стратегии сохранения определяют принципы хранения различных типов контента. Постоянные документы сохраняются на длительный срок, поскольку нечасто меняются. Изменяемый контент нуждается постоянного модификации или исключения из кэша. Конфигурации срока существования воздействуют на соотношение между актуальностью и скоростью отправки.
Система очистки стирает старые версии данных из распространённого репозитория. При обновлении содержимого пин ап казино система отправляет уведомления пограничным пунктам о необходимости обновления. Процесс удаления гарантирует выравнивание информации между пунктами присутствия.
Заголовки HTTP регулируют функционированием кэширования на разнообразных слоях структуры. Инструкции Cache-Control определяют принципы сохранения и обновления данных. Параметры ETag обеспечивают контролировать актуальность материалов без полной загрузки. Условные обращения уменьшают передачу данных при недостатке изменений.
Как CDN сокращает нагрузку на основной машину
Рассредоточение обращений между краевыми узлами разгружает главный машину от выполнения дублирующихся запросов. Большинство вызовов к неизменному содержимому обслуживаются локальными узлами без задействования главного узла. Основная система обрабатывает только индивидуальные запросы и переменный содержимое.
Сохранение неизменных элементов убирает необходимость неоднократной передачи идентичных файлов. Фотографии, видео и таблицы стилей подгружаются с центрального машины разово, потом обслуживаются из кэша. Сокращение запросов к главному узлу высвобождает процессорные ресурсы для трудных операций.
Пропускная мощность соединения основного узла потребляется эффективнее при задействовании CDN. Отправка мультимедийного контента осуществляется через распространённую систему серверов. Исходный машина отправляет сведения исключительно на узлы присутствия, а не каждому пользователю.
Географическое распределение загрузки предотвращает перенагрузку главного узла в периоды большой трафика. Максимальные загрузки распределяются между машинами в разнообразных областях. Устойчивость системы pin up возрастает благодаря копированию задач между независимыми узлами.
Защита от переполнений и DDoS-атак
Система доставки содержимого предоставляет безопасность веб-ресурсов от распространённых атак типа отказ в обслуживании. Пространственное размещение серверов обеспечивает поглощать значительные количества злонамеренного объёма без воздействия на доступность. Враждебные вызовы распределяются между массой узлов вместо концентрации на одном узле.
Отсев трафика на слое краевых машин останавливает странные обращения до попадания исходного сервера. Механизмы оценивают шаблоны действий и выявляют необычную поведение. Механизмы машинного обучения определяют характеристики роботизированных вторжений и ботнетов. Отсечение вредоносных IP-адресов осуществляется самостоятельно.
Лимитирование скорости обращений пин ап казино предотвращает перегрузку от одного отправителя. Процесс rate limiting задаёт наивысшее объём обращений с адреса за интервал. Нарушение порога приводит к временной блокированию источника.
Дополнительная мощность распространённой инфраструктуры обеспечивает справляться с неожиданными всплесками законного объёма. Масштабируемость структуры обеспечивает выполнение возросшего числа обращений без деградации производительности. Самостоятельное переназначение загрузки возмещает выход отдельных машин при вторжениях.
Преимущества и ограничения CDN
Задействование сети распространения материалов предоставляет массу плюсов для хозяев веб-ресурсов. Методика решает критические вопросы производительности пин ап и функционирования.
- Ускорение подгрузки веб-страниц увеличивает удовлетворённость клиентов и улучшает поведенческие показатели. Уменьшение периода ответа благоприятно воздействует на продажи и финансовые индикаторы.
- Снижение нагруженности на центральный узел сберегает системные мощности и траты на структуру. Настройка пропускной мощности соединения уменьшает издержки на поток.
- Рост надёжности обеспечивает работоспособность веб-ресурса при сбоях конкретных узлов. Географическое дублирование оберегает от локальных системных сбоев.
- Защита от DDoS-атак блокирует неработоспособность сайта при злонамеренных действиях. Распределённая структура принимает опасный трафик без влияния на законных клиентов.
Ограничения системы требуют учёта при планировании внедрения. Расценки сервисов операторов может быть существенной для проектов с огромными количествами объёма. Установка записи переменного содержимого требует работы разработчиков. Привязка от стороннего поставщика формирует опасности при системных проблемах.
Где задействуются системы распространения содержимого
Сети доставки содержимого обретают использование в разнообразных сферах цифровой индустрии. Система сделалась нормой для компаний, работающих с огромными объёмами потока.
Платформы стримингового видео применяют CDN для распространения контента миллионам аудитории синхронно. Платформы онлайн-кинотеатров обеспечивают проигрывание видео без подгрузки. Распределённая система справляется с наивысшими загрузками во время выходов известных кинолент.
Интернет-магазины используют CDN для разгона загрузки каталогов изделий и изображений продукции. Быстрая передача контента важна для превращения посетителей в заказчиков. Промедления при просмотре изделий приводят к сокращению реализации.
Медийные порталы используют рассредоточенную структуру для обработки всплесков потока при выпуске важных статей. Сеть гарантирует функционирование ресурса при внезапном увеличении количества посетителей. Фотографии и видеоматериалы загружаются быстро безотносительно от географического положения пользователей.
Игровые платформы передают обновления через CDN миллионам пользователей. Размещение документов установки pin up выполняется продуктивнее через территориально ближние серверы. Корпоративные ресурсы и обучающие платформы используют технологию для планетарного охвата.
Leave a reply